Vietnamese has 33 phonemes made up of 21 consonant sounds and 12 vowel sounds. However, the Vietnamese vowel system has been expanded with multiple derivatives. Vowels: Phoneme: English equivalent sounds a /aː/ fat ă /a/ cut â /ə/ person e /ɛ/ pet ê /e/ may i or y /i/ bee: o /ɔ/ saw: ô /o/ spoke ơ /ə:/ hurt u /u/ boo: ư /ɨ/ good examples . The letters f, j, w, z are not found in the native Vietnamese alphabet however they are used for names and loans words from other languages. Vietnamese is a vowel-rich language with 11 simple vowels and a variety of sounds made by combining two or three vowels within the same syllable. Rimes ending in /k, ŋ/ merged with those ending in /t, n/ , respectively, so they are always pronounced /t, n/ , respectively, after the short front vowels /i, e, a/ (only when /a/ is before "nh"). Especially, letter “I” and “Y” in Vietnamese have the same pronunciation and function in the words, but “Y” can be placed in the beginning of the words while “I” cannot.
